-1

这只是一个初学者的问题,但即使在其他人的问题的帮助下(这确实增加了我的知识),我仍然不确定我做错了什么。我已经直接(通过清单)运行了 SupWorld 类并且它有效,所以我相信问题是我没有正确调用该类。我已经尝试了我找到的所有建议,但每次它都告诉我“不幸的是,测试代码已停止”。在模拟器中。(测试代码是我项目的名称。)我在代码中留下了一些失败的尝试作为注释,以帮助确定问题。我当然尝试在我的内容中使用“this”但没有成功。任何有用的知识将不胜感激!谢谢。

package com.evorlor.testcode;

import android.app.Activity;
import android.content.Intent;
import android.os.Bundle;

public class MainActivity extends Activity {

//  Context context;

    @Override
    protected void onCreate(Bundle savedInstanceState) {
        super.onCreate(savedInstanceState);
        // setContentView(R.layout.activity_main);

//      context = this;

        Intent intent = new Intent(getApplicationContext(), SupWorld.class);

        startActivity(intent);
    }

    // @Override
    // public boolean onCreateOptionsMenu(Menu menu) {
    // // Inflate the menu; this adds items to the action bar if it is present.
    // getMenuInflater().inflate(R.menu.activity_main, menu);
    // return true;
    // }

}

我的 logCat (我不熟悉 logCat 是什么,做什么或如何使用它。我将它导出为文本文件,这就是所有内容。如果这不是您要找的,请告诉我:

12-10 21:11:38.013: W/Trace(1094): Unexpected value from nativeGetEnabledTags: 0

感谢大家的帮助....我认为这是一个明显的问题。如何在清单中声明 SupWorld 类?

4

2 回答 2

5

SupWorld在清单上声明了吗?

于 2012-12-10T21:11:46.420 回答
0

乍一看应该是这样的,如果不起作用,请粘贴 logcat

   Intent intent = new Intent(MainActivity.this, SupWorld.class);
    startActivity(intent);
于 2012-12-10T21:11:01.737 回答